你查询的IP:[114.80.143.7]  地理位置:中国–上海–上海电信/IDC机房

最新查询122.8.209.25 117.8.173.11 221.45.4.11 118.72.32.60 61.48.200.84 218.192.70.142 118.80.139.1 118.72.23.85 114.28.67.30 114.80.143.7 119.18.224.218 202.41.240.67 124.220.89.105 221.199.224.43 60.252.234.92 114.80.139.147 203.176.168.251 210.52.88.30 202.90.252.169 121.79.128.88 116.212.160.235 123.108.128.153 221.208.186.237 125.210.232.90 220.252.94.215 119.19.56.71 221.199.45.188 61.48.16.18 119.15.136.124 124.240.171.106 119.162.226.12